Using custom xslt file for mapping

I have a map using custom xsl. I deployed it to different enviroment. When my BTS application ran, it complained
There was a failure executing the receive pipeline: "WS.Pipeline.MsgTransformDebatchPipeline, WS.Pipeline, Version=1.0.0.0, Culture=neutral, PublicKeyToken=c7f3bdebaae529db" Source: "MsgTransformDecoder" Receive Port: "WS_Debatch"
URI: "C:\TestData\WS\InternalInput\*_batch.xml" Reason: Could not find file 'C:\WS\BTS\WS.Map\BatchOrder_to_CanonicalBatchOrder.xsl'.
I have to create corresponding path and copy my xsl file there to make it work. Why?
I tried Microsoft.Samples.BizTalk.ExtendingMapper.OverridingMapXslt sample. I compiled and deployed it, then I modified OverridingMapXslt.xslt to OverridingMapXslt2.xslt. I dropped input file and there was no complaint about missing OverridingMapXslt.xslt.
I thought .xsl is treated like any other source code file and is compiled into the assembly at build time. Why I got this error?
Thanks in advance!!!

Unless you've compiled the .xsl into your custom component as a Resource, then yes, that exact path has to exist anywhere it will run.
However, as la Cour points out, a BizTalk Map has a Custom XSLT Path property that will take care of that for you.

  • Using custom style sheet for UI  presentations

    Hi...
    is there a possibility to use custom stylesheets for UI presentations in BPM ???
    if so how do i link the custom stylesheet to my workspace so that i get the desired output on my UI screens.
    The only style sheet i see fro UI is fo_style.css

    You first will need to import the CSS file into your project. You do this by right clicking on the webResources folder located under the WebRoot branch of your project tree. This will present a short menu to you, and one of the options is Import Resources. Browse to your CSS file and click Open.
    Next you need to open your ALBPM Presentation and open the Properties window. Set the CSS Support property to True, and then select the imported CSS file under the CSS Filename property.

  • Using the XSLT processor for non-workbench XSLT

    Hi there,
    is it possible to use the built-in XSLT processor for arbitrary XSLT transformations which aren't checked in in the ABAP workbench but instead given as a runtime object (string or iXML)?
    Instead of the built-in command CALL TRANSFORMATION which according to the doc is restricted to workbench transformations, I am looking for an option like this:
    data: lo_transformation type ref to if_ixml_document,
          lo_source         type ref to if_ixml_document,
          lo_target         type ref to if_ixml_focument.
    * I get lo_transformation and lo_source from somewhere out there
    try.
        lo_target ?= cl_some_fine_class_which_i_am_looking_for=>transform(
                          io_source         = lo_source
                          io_transformation = lo_transformation ).
      catch cx_xslt_runtime_error.
    endtry.
    Does anybody know such a feature?
    For a background about this problem - in German language - see my blog
    http://ruediger-plantiko.blogspot.com/2007/08/xslt-in-bsp-anwendungen-und-in-abap.html
    Thanks and Regards,
    Rüdiger

    Dear Rashid,
    thanks - this is the answer! I wonder why I didn't find this class one year ago. A little test prog shows that it works fine and even performant (about 0.5 millisec for creating the new dynamic XSLT program with the method set_source_stream( ) ). For usage in web apps, it would be nice to know whether the temporary program remains available in the application servers' buffer after end of process. I can't check this, since this is performed on the C/C++ level, and SE30 doesn't track the method set_source_stream() itself (it could show a decrease of runtime after the first call).
    Here comes a little self-contained ABAP program to test the functionality. It works well on our system with SAPKB70012.
    Thanks and regards,
    Rüdiger
